Proposed Endeavor

The petitioner proposes to integrate machine learning with augmented reality to analyze multimodal datasets, such as video and text, to identify emerging patterns and systemic vulnerabilities. This work aims to provide critical tools for risk assessment and strategic planning across high-impact sectors. Additionally, the endeavor focuses on improving data accessibility through advanced visualization techniques for complex systems.

Framework Evaluation

3 of 3 criteria met
1 Substantial Merit and National Importance Met

The endeavor addresses national priorities in public safety and digital security through AI and AR integration.

2 Well-positioned to Advance the Endeavor Met

The petitioner's record of 160 citations and 7 publications demonstrates a strong scholarly footprint and expertise.

3 Balance of Interests Met

The real-world relevance and national value of the research make it beneficial to waive the labor certification requirement.

Why This Petition Was Approved

The petition was approved based on a scholarly footprint of 6 peer-reviewed conference papers and 1 book chapter, alongside approximately 160 citations. The petitioner also demonstrated significant engagement in the field by completing at least 8 peer reviews for academic publications. These metrics satisfied the Dhanasar criteria by proving the petitioner is well-positioned to advance an endeavor of national importance.
